Women’s Bill is ‘Historic Step Forward’, Says PM

Womens bill is Historic step forward says PM 170x95 Womens bill is Historic step forward, says PMNew Delhi, March 9 – Prime Minister Manmohan Singh said the women’s reservation bill set to pass in the Rajya Sabha Tuesday was ‘a historic step forward’ towards the emancipation of Indian women.

‘This is a momentous development in the long journey of empowering our women,’ he said at the end of a lively debate on the bill that seeks to reserve a third of seats in parliament and state assemblies for women.

‘The bill that is going to be passed today is a historic step forward, a giant step forward in strengthening the process of emancipation (of women),’ he said, drawing thunderous applause.
